Compared with other structural forms,steel structure has a clear advantage of highstrength, light weight, space, good flexibility, therefore it is widely used in a variety of basicbuilding. But compared with the reinforced concrete structure,mixed structure and otherfire-resistant structure, steel structure has poor fire resistance, its material strength, elasticmodulus and the basic mechanical properties will sharply decline at high temperatures,oncebreaking out of fire, steel structure will has serious damage and even premature overallcollapse.Therefore, fire protection of steel structure, fire resistance research has importanttheoretical and social significance.At present, the domestic steel fire resistant design mainly based on fire resistant designmethod of the test, this method is difficult to simulate component in the overall structure ofthe load distribution, size, and the influence of end restraint,but determined by calculating theultimate bearing capacity of the steel structure fire resistance,we can be more reasonable todetermine the steel fire protection measures. Therefore, in-depth study based on thecalculation of the steel structure fire resistance design method has important theoreticalsignificance and practical value.The main research work of this article as follows1. Doing arrangements at home and abroad a number of existing research results,compared with analysis on the performance of the steel exposed to fire, Obtained formaterials (yield strength, modulus of elasticity) of fire resistant design of steel structurecomputing model.2.Using finite element software ANSYS to establish five different plane steel framemodel.3. Using finite element software ANSYS respectively makes temperature calculationsand mechanical analysis for the overall structure of the five flat steel frame, Research theweak link of the structure under fire hazard,get the refractory time and the criticaltemperature of structure and obtain the temperature field and deformation of the structure atdifferent times,therefore,more really reflect the structure fire resistance.
